Building An Uber Eats Clone With No-Code Using Bubble

Learn the step-by-step process to building an Uber Eats clone without writing a single line of code.

Learn how to build your own Uber Eats clone without writing a single line of code. This course covers the step-by-step process of creating your own food delivery platform that's ready to launch. Utilizing Bubble's no-code tool, it explains the exact workflows you'll need to replicate the Uber Eats product.


Throughout 13 course modules, I'll cover the process of building the following core features:

  • Getting started with Bubble

  • Configuring your database

  • Registering user accounts

  • Creating a user settings page

  • Building a dashboard to manage restaurant listings

  • Creating a home page to search for and discover restaurants

  • Displaying a dynamic restaurant page

  • Building an order checkout process

  • Processing payments with Stripe

  • Monitoring the progress of an order

  • Building a dashboard for delivery drivers

  • Creating a dashboard for restaurants to manage incoming orders

  • Additional tips & insights

By the end of this course, you'll have a working product that can be used to build your own startup, knowledge on how to build an Uber Eats clone for freelance clients, and new skills to expand your Bubble experience.
